Wicklow: Traditional Irish fare with an Italian twist is served up at Glenealy House near Dublin with your host Catherine Fulvio who is one of Ireland’s top culinary stars, and her family on hand to share their story.
Waterford: Learn how crystal is crafted at the House of Waterford Crystal during a workshop tour.
New Ross: Explore the tragic history of Ireland's famine emigration with a Local Specialist at the Dunbrody Famine Ship Experience, a replica of one of the original ships used in the 1800s.
Dublin: A Local Specialist will show you Dublin's elegant Georgian squares, O'Connell Street and the Custom House.
Galway: Explore the historic heart of Galway. See landmarks such as the Spanish Arch and the cathedral, or perhaps admire the distinctive Claddagh rings.
Ireland’s enchanting landscapes and legendary hospitality await on the Irish Highlights tour, a 7-day guided adventure looping from Dublin through Waterford, Limerick, and Killarney. Designed for experienced travelers, this trip blends iconic sights—like the crystal artistry of Waterford and the dramatic Cliffs of Moher—with cultural gems such as Blarney Castle and the famed Ring of Kerry. Learn about Ireland’s poignant history, including the devastating famine, and discover the 'gift of the gab.' The unique advantage of this tour is its well-rounded approach, ensuring you experience both the must-see highlights and the deep-rooted traditions that make Ireland truly unforgettable.
